PTC News Desk: Sadhguru Jaggi Vasudev, spiritual guru and founder of the Isha Foundation, was discharged from the hospital on Wednesday following emergency brain surgery.

Dr Sangita Reddy, Joint Managing Director of Apollo Hospitals Group, who visited Sadhguru at the hospital, stated, "The doctors have expressed satisfaction with his recovery and healing. Sadhguru has kept the same spirit throughout his recovery. His dedication to the greater good, sharp mind and sense of humour are all intact. I believe this is fantastic news for the millions of individuals who have inquired about his health."


The Foundation has extended gratitude to everyone for their love and support for Sadhguru during this time.

On March 17, the 66-year-old spiritual leader's level of consciousness declined, accompanied by tiredness and weakness in his left leg. He was then taken to a medical facility.

A team of specialists, including Dr Vinit Suri, Dr Pranav Kumar, Dr Sudheer Tyagi, and Dr S. Chatterjee, performed the operation to stop the bleeding within a few hours of admission. Sadhguru was weaned off the ventilator following surgery.

Earlier, Prime Minister Narendra Modi and External Affairs Minister S. Jaishankar spoke with Sadhguru, wishing him good health and a speedy recovery.
